How they compare

Fiji currently reports 200.00 million against 169.00 million in Seychelles, a difference of 31.00 million.

That makes Fiji's figure about 1.2 times Seychelles's.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 25 shared years of data; in 1996 it was Seychelles ahead.

Fiji ranks 106th and Seychelles ranks 107th of 153 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Fiji averaged higher in 2 and Seychelles in 1.
